It's a good radio. I have mine for 4 years and it still works. Has great sound from its 5-inch speaker. Receives distant AMs pretty well on days, even better with a loop like the Grundig AN200 beside it but not connected to it. My CCradioSW doesn't hear a signal on the lower side of AM from strong local AM station on the upper side about 2 miles away from where I live (that is, no image response when
you are tuned 910kHz below the actual frequency). On FM, very good though it overloaded on very strong signal on mine; selectivity good but not as good as DSP radios like the Grundig G8 or HD radios from Sony. Good on shortwave, though I seldom listen on shortwave.
